Unlike any other hotel in The American Hotel Atlanta Downtown, Tapestry Collection by Hilton offers a convenient location and professional service. Take an engaging look into the hotel’s storied past and immerse into mid-century modern style that celebrates striking architectural details, pop art and furnishings with clean lines. Encounters that enrich your visit include images of music and movie stars of the day, captivating artwork and a wall of historical photos that pays homage to the hotel’s significance as downtown Atlanta’s first hotel welcoming guests of all races when opened in 1962.

Welcome to Home2 Suites by Hilton Atlanta Downtown, a modern hotel with historic charm. Set on the edge of Centennial Olympic Park, our hotel is a quick walk to government buildings and corporate offices and steps from World of Coca-Cola, the CNN Center and Georgia Aquarium. Pro sports fans will love our location near the Georgia Dome for Falcons football and Philips Arena for Hawks basketball. Hartsfield-Jackson Airport (ATL) is just 10 miles away.
Opened in 1917 as an office building, our new all-suite hotel retains its historic look and impressive architecture, including terrazzo floors and marble stairs. Suites are quaint and smartly designed spaces with movable furniture, a full kitchen, ergonomic workspace, a living area with HDTV, and tall windows for gorgeous views of downtown. A stay at Inn at the Peachtrees, Ascend Hotel Collection places you in the heart of Atlanta, within a 10-minute walk of World of Coca-Cola and Centennial Olympic Park. This hotel is 0.7 mi (1.1 km) from Georgia World Congress Center and 0.8 mi (1.2 km) from State Farm Arena.
Take advantage of recreation opportunities such as a fitness center or take in the view from a terrace and a garden. Additional features at this Art Deco hotel include complimentary wireless internet access, concierge services, and gift shops/newsstands.
Grab a bite from the snack bar/deli serving guests of Inn at the Peachtrees, Ascend Hotel Collection. A complimentary buffet breakfast is served on weekdays from 6:30 AM to 9:30 AM and on weekends from 7:30 AM to 10:30 AM.
Featured amenities include a 24-hour business center, complimentary newspapers in the lobby, and dry cleaning/laundry services. Planning an event in Atlanta? This hotel has 980 square feet (91 square meters) of space consisting of conference space and a meeting room. Self parking (subject to charges) is available onsite.
Make yourself at home in one of the 109 guestrooms featuring refrigerators and flat-screen televisions. Your pillowtop bed comes with Egyptian cotton sheets. Satellite programming and iPod docking stations are provided for your entertainment, while complimentary wireless internet access keeps you connected. Private bathrooms with showers feature designer toiletries and hair dryers.
